Activités accordéonistiques à Skopje, Tetovo, Ohrid and Other Cities – Macedoineby Anica Karakutovska |
L’énèvement annuel “Journées de la musique de Macédoine 2012, organisé par l’Association des compositeurs de Macédoine – SOCOM, sous l’égide du president de la République de la Macédoine et du Ministe de la Culture, s’est tenu du 23 au 30 mars à Skopje. Le 27 mars, lors du concert de musique de chambre, Elizabeta Ilievska-Bete a présenté sa nouvelle œuvre, « Hope, Faith & Love », qui a été interprétée par d’éminents musiciens et pédagogues (photo ci-dessus), Aleksandar Kotevski (violoncelle), Prof. Zorica Karakutovska (accordéon) et Prof. Marija Gjoshevska (piano). La nouvelle oeuvre a été très bien accueillie du public et a bénéficié d’une très bonne critique. Accordion tandem, constitué de la professeure Zorica Karakutovska et de ses collègues Filip Stamevski (à gauche) and Bojan Volcevski ont débuté leur tournée de concerts le premier mars avec un concert à Tetovo. Le 3 mars, il ont joué à Ohrid, et le 11 avril à Vinica. Tous les concerts ont rencontré beaucoup de succès, mais lors du concert à Ohrid, il y avait de la magie dans l’air ! Le public ne voulait pas quitter la salle de concert après la fin officielle du concert, et deux compositions ont été jouées en rappel. Ces concerts seront des souvenirs inestimables pour les amoureux de l’accordéon et de la musique de qualité. La tournée de concert continue dans d’autres villes de Macédoine. L’association des Accordéonistes de Macédoine ‘Ljubiteli na klasicnata muzika’ est en phase finale de préparation pour la Journée Mondiale de l’Accordéon du 6 mai, avec de nombreuses activités pour promouvoir cet évènement mondial et consolider le statut de l’accordéon. |
Nouveau CD Pearl Fawcett-Adriano, Yorkshire – GBby Rob Howard |
La virtuose anglaise de l’accordéon Pearl Fawcett-Adriano a sorti cette semaine son premier nouveau CD depuis 11 ans : ‘PEARL - The Jewel of the Accordion’, proposant une partie de son répertoire de concert actuel. Comme lors de toutes ses prestations, sa préparation et son jeu sont méticuleux, et cet enregistrement a pu bénéficier d’une excellente qualité du son en studio. Le programme du CD comprend : Granada, O Sole Mio, Ciribiribin, Caravan, Carmen Selection, Autumn Leaves, Fossettes, Begin the Beguine, Hejre Kati, Lambeth Polka, Sleepy Blues, Tico Tico. Pearl Fawcett-Adriano a gagné de nombreux concours, y compris les categories junior et senior du Trophée Mondial. Elle a obtenu de nombreux succès internationaux durant sa carrière professionnelle. Hohner Concert Trossingen - Germanyby |
Image ci-dessus: World Hohner Accordion Orchestra dirigé par Andreas Nebl. De gauche à droite: Grayson Masefield (Nouvelle Zélande), Dorin Grama (caché) (Moldavie), Lina Zeis (Allemagne), Christel Sautaux (Suisse), Radu Laxgang (Moldavie), Pietro Adragna (caché) (Italie) et Erik Dan (caché) (Allemagne), Daniel Frantz (Allemagne), Alexander Cargnelli (Allemagne) La semaine dernière, à Trossingen (Allemagne), le Conservatoire Hohner et Hohner AG ont organisé une série de concerts d’accordéon et d’évènements, comprenant un master class de deux jours avec Frédéric Deschamps (11-12 avril) pour préparer la International Hohner Team pour les concours majeurs de 2012 et pour le World Hohner Accordion Orchestra. Le mardi soir, il y avait un concert avec les étudiants de Frédéric Deschamps, à guichets fermés. Les artistes invités étaient : Grayson Masefield, Pietro Adragna, Dorin Grama, Radu Laxgang, Christel Sautaux, Elsa Gourdy et Guillaume Fric. Les solistes se sont ensuite unis aux musiciens de Trossingen, pour continuer le concert avec le World Hohner Accordion Orchestra, dirigé par Andreas Nebel, professeur au Conservatoire Hohner. Le World Hohner Accordion Orchestra est un orchestre combiné entre les musiciens du Conservatoire Hohner et les artistes internationaux de Frédéric Deschamps, et il s’était déjà produit avec beaucoup de succès lors de la Coupe Mondiale 2012 et du Trophée Mondial 2012. |

Tournée Jörgen Sundeqvist et Lena Rist-Larsen - USAby Harley Jones |
Jörgen Sundeqvist et Lena Rist-Larsen seront en tournée aux USA en juin. Jörgen Sundeqvist était l’un des étudiants les plus connus de Anthony Galla-Rini et ils ont eu une relation très proche et longue, comprenant même des tournées ensemble. La premier concert de Jörgen Sundeqvist et Lena Rist-Larsen aura lieu lors du "Leavenworth International Accordion Celebration" entre le 14 et le 17 juin à Leavenworth, Washington. Ils donneront un concert durant le festival et Jörgen présentera également un workshop et sera également jury lors du concours. Il y aura ensuite des concerts : le 18 juin au Chicago Accordion Club, "Accordion Heroes 2012" à Fredericksburg, Virginia du 20 au 23 juin. Au Milwaukee Accordion Club le 25 juin. Rotary International Accordion Competition, Ghent – Belgiumby Harley Jones |
For the first time in Belgium, an International Competition for Young Classical Accordion Players was organised in Ghent, from April 13th to 15th 2012. It was the 11th music contest organised by Rotary Club Ghent. Artistic Director and President of the Jury, Marcel Lequeux, former Professor of Chamber Music at the Royal Conservatory of Ghent, justified the choice of the accordion by the growing interest for this instrument both in music schools and in colleges. By organising a competition for young professionals, coming from 12 different countries, the goal was to stimulate the promotion of the instrument, too little known and programed by traditional concert organisers. At the same time, competition between the young players and the feedback given by the jury proved interesting to all. The choice of the repertoire was for many a great enrichment. The jury: Professor Hugo Noth, Professor Max Bonnay, Eva Zöllner, and Koen Walraevens, was pleased to endorse the high level of the performances, not only the technical aspects but also the musicality and versatility. The Jury looked for the most all round musical personality, able to perform baroque and classic music, with romantic expressivity and contemporary virtuosity, and the program demanded included also compositions inspired by folklore. Many of the candidates were very convincing in some aspects, but the prizes were awarded to: 1st - Ida L?vli Hidle (Norway, picture above left), 2nd - Yohann Juhel (France, picture left), 3rd - Neža Torkar (Slovenia). The prize of the Municipality of Aalter, reserved for the best Belgian participant, was awarded to Elke De Meester. At the concert given by the prize winners, a numerous and enthusiastic public was amazed by the new world they discovered. An initiative we hope that will be continued! ‘14 Years Ago’ – 4 NZ Accordionists for TV’s ‘Shortland Street’!by Rob Howard |
No less than 4 accordionists appeared in an episode of New Zealand's longest running prime-time TV soap opera ‘Shortland Street’, as reported in the Accordions Worldwide news for April 17th 1998. Shortland Street has been sold to 25 English-speaking countries. Whilst it is not unusual for accordionists to be seen in TV shows and in movies, it is not often as many as 4 are seen together. This must have been a good gig for them, and a boost for the accordion. ACCORDIONISTS PLAY IN TOP TV DRAMA SERIES - NEW ZEALAND Contributed by Heather Masefield New Zealand accordionists Maurice Jones, Tracey Collins (Air New Zealand Touring Orchestra member), Frank Villich and Brian Holden are to appear on New Zealand's most popular television show ‘Shortland Street’ in May. The four accordionists were required to play the wedding march at a traditional Dalmation wedding, and polkas and waltzes at the reception. This involved two full days of filming at a historic restaurant and vineyard west of Auckland. Maurice Jones was also commissioned to compose the waltzes and polkas in a Dalmation style along with the help of Frank Villich. |

4th International Festival Days of Accordion 2012 - Bosnia and Herzegovinaby Alexander Poeluev |
The 4th International Festival Days of Accordion 2012 will be held in Bijeljina, Ugljevik, Bosnia and Herzegovina, from the 24th to 29th of May 2012. The event is run by the Music School Kornelije Stankovic, Director Slavisa Peric. This year’s Festival, will include concerts, competitions for solists and chamber ensembles, and a summer school of accordion etc. The concerts will feature: Alexander Skliarov (Russia), Vladimir Murza (Ukraine), Alexander Poeluev (Russia), Irine Seratyuk (Ukraine) and others. The event enjoys good numbers of competitors and audience. For 2012 the jury includes the artists listed above and French teacher Jacques Mornet of CNIMA J.Mornet. Last year, Poueleuv and Murza were guest artists (picture right). Entries close 1st May. Veli Kujala Debut Concert, New York – USAby Rob Howard |
Accordionist Veli Kujala, from Finland, makes his New York concert debut on Thursday April 26th, 8pm, in the Scandinavia House, 58 Park Avenue (@ 38th Street), New York. His program includes his own composition ‘Hyperchromatic Counterpoint’ for quarter tone accordion, pieces by contemporary Finnish composers Sampo Haapamäki and Olli Virtaperko, and transcriptions for concert accordion of music by Jean Sibelius, Niccolo Paganini, and J.S. Bach. Veli Kujala is an international prize-winning concert accordionist and composer. In the fall of 2010 he completed his PhD in Music from the Sibelius Academy in Helsinki, which focused on Finnish contemporary music for accordion. Kujala has appeared as a soloist with many orchestras in Germany, the Netherlands, Poland, Sweden, and Finland, with conductors such as Stefan Asbury, Hannu Koivula, Dmitri Slobodeniouk, and John Storgårds. He has premiered numerous solo and chamber music works by composers such as Kalevi Aho, Juhani Nuorvala, and Einojuhani Rautavaara, as well as concertos by Pekka Pohjola, Markus Fagerudd, Sampo Haapamäki, Olli Virtaperko, and Joachim F.W. Schneider. Since 2005 Kujala has been teaching concert accordion and improvisation at the Sibelius Academy. In 2006 Kujala developed the quartertone accordion with composer Sampo Haapamäki, who wrote ‘Velinikka’, the first work for the instrument. The concerto premiered in 2008 at Gaudamus Music Week in Amsterdam. For further information email: veli.kujala@gmail.com |
‘Accordions at the Castle’, Blackpool – UKby Rob Howard |
‘Accordions at the Castle’ takes place at the Norbreck Castle Hotel, Blackpool, Lancashire, May 13th/18th. The festival includes concerts, meet the guest sessions, workshops, Scottish dancing, and a trade show. The guests include Giancarlo Caporilli (Italy), Stefan Andrusyschyn & Denise Leigh, Gennaro Ruffolo (Italy), Roy Hendrie & Dave Morrice (Scotland), Harry Hussey, Rosemary Wright, Bert Santilly, Les Vintages, Saxaccord, and the Festival Jazz Band. Ken Hopkins will display and demonstrate some of his huge collection of antique accordions. This festival uniquely features a concert performance of the fabulous ‘Piaf – The Songs’, with French singer Eve Loisseau, accordionist Eddy Jay, and violinist Fiona Barrow. 3rd International Accordion Festival, Akordeon Art 2012 - Bosnia and Herzegovinaby Accordions Worldwide |
The Academy of Music at the University of East Sarajevo and The Association for Fostering of Academic Music New Sound organizes the Third International Accordion Festival in East Sarajevo 2012, Bosnia and Herzegovina in the period from April 25 to April 28, 2012. Dr Zoran Rakic of the Accordion Dept, Academy of Music, University of East Sarajevo, is the Director of the event. Within The Third International Accordion Festival Akordeon Art 2012, the following activities are going to be held: competition of solo accordionists, concerts and lectures by eminent accordion artists and the presentation of musical instruments and accessories. Requirements of the competitions in several languages can be downloaded at: 2012 Sarajevo Awards are sponsored by Ballone Burini and Pigini Accordions. Festival guests include: Franck Angelis (France), 2011 Coupe Mondiale winner Nenad Ivanovic (Serbia), Roland demonstrator Ludovic Beier (France) and Boris Jegorov (Russia). |
